Simple board wargame on the July 14, 1808 Peninsular War battle between a French corps commanded by Bessières and the Army of Galicia under the joint command of Blake and La Cuesta. Published in Casus Belli (Issue 19 - Feb 1984) magazine. 1 map sheet, 17x26 hexes map + charts 60 unmounted counters rules Sequence of Play: - French Movement - French Combat - Spanish Movement - Spanish Combat - Reorganization Rules Notes: - 1 historical and 1 hypothetical scenario - 8 turns - Locking Active Zones of Control - units check for possible disorganization (die roll) after each retreat - leaders, lines of communication
